Project Activities
The researchers had three specific aims for their work:
- Develop an integrated framework of reading comprehension processes across students of various grade and performance levels.
- Examine the effects of interventions developed based on the integrated framework of reading comprehension in controlled experimental settings.
- Examine the effectiveness of classroom-based implementation of the interventions developed in Specific Aim #2 in collaboration with participating school districts.
